French Armenian community commemorated the 90th anniversary of the signing of the Treaty of Sevres

Yesterday, Armenian community of Paris and close surrounding commemorated the 90th anniversary of the signing of the Treaty of Sevres.
Approximately 250 people are attending the ceremony at the place of event in presence of elected representatives of the French Republic, RA Ambassador, His Excellency Viguen Tchitetchian, Bishop Zakarian and Armenian community leaders, Chaldean Assyrian, Kurdish and Hellenic.Â

Under auspices of the mayor of Sevres, M. Francois Kosciusko-Morizet, and National Association of Armenian Veterans, the mayor of the Chaville's town, Jean-Jacques Guillet, reported very precisely the history of the signature of the Treaty For its part, Hilda Tchoboian (Euro Armenian Federation) said that "the Treaty of Lausanne did not cancel  the Treaty of Sevres. They are two separate documents," she said. She adds that the Treaty of Sevres is the signal "of the resurrection of the Armenian nation. And that " past time cannot  make obsolete.

Treaty of Sevres was signed on August 10th, 1920
